About StopGap Foundation
At StopGap Foundation, we bring people together to take practical steps to make spaces more accessible. Our mission is to help communities discover the benefit of barrier-free spaces and provide support to create them with a vision to create a world where every person can access every space. We are all about building community through advocacy, awareness raising, education, volunteerism, and actually removing physical barriers through providing locations with custom temporary access ramps. We curate engaging programs for corporate groups and schools, and offer volunteer opportunities for Canadians in communities all over the country. Here's what we do: Awareness Campaigns: Through workshops, talks, and social media outreach, we educate the public about the importance of accessibility and inclusivity. Ramps: We partner with builders, volunteers, local businesses and building owners, and community groups to construct simple, cost-effective ramps for single stepped locations. Advocacy: We work with policymakers, urban planners, developers, business and building owners to promote policies and practices that prioritize accessibility and inclusive design. Resources and Support: We provide valuable resources and guidance for individuals and organizations looking to improve accessibility. From best practices to practical advice, we are a go-to source for making change. Since our inception, StopGap Foundation has removed thousands of barriers and transformed countless lives by enabling greater independence and participation.
